The Museum of Contemporary Art of Australia launched a digital activation allowing visitors to rename the museum and see their names come to life. The campaign, supported by Ogilvy, featured the top 10 names in an out-of-home campaign across the city, driving attendance and foot traffic. By transforming the museum's identity through user-generated content, the initiative highlighted the power of art to reflect individual perspectives. The campaign successfully captured the essence of MCA's mission, emphasizing that art is a personal journey. The results demonstrated the effectiveness of interactive digital engagement in fostering community connection and cultural relevance.
